Definitions of the characteristics of the dwellings in the borough Stationsbuurt:

Houses by ownership:
Homes for sale are owned by the resident (s) or used as a second home. Rental houses are not occupied by the owner of the house. Rental homes are divided into (1) homes owned by a housing association or other institution. And (2) rental properties owned by companies, individuals and investors.
Houses by occupation:
A house is occupied if, according to the Personal Records Database, at least 1 person was registered at the corresponding address. All other homes are considered uninhabited.
Houses by type:
A house is defined as 'multi-family' when it forms a whole building together with other houses or (business) spaces. This includes flats, gallery houses, ground floor and upstairs apartments, and apartments and houses above business premises. All other homes are defined as the 'single-family' type.
Houses by contruction period:
The year of construction is the year in which a building containing a home was originally delivered. The construction period as used here has two possible values: (1) built in or after the year 2000 and (2) built before the year 2000.

The traffic accident dataset BRON is linked to the digital road network. Based on the location of the accidents, it is determined which accidents fall within the borough Stationsbuurt.

Figures on traffic accidents

The data on accidents come from the Registered Accidents Netherlands (BRON) database of Rijkswaterstaat. This dataset contains traffic accident reports from the police linked to the digital road network. The accidents are categorized by the outcome of the accident: solely material damage, accidents with injured victims, and accidents with fatal outcomes. Personal injury is damage that someone has suffered due to physical injuries or psychological problems. Accidents with injured victims include all situations where someone has been hospitalized due to the accident, where first aid has been administered, and all other accidents where someone has been injured.

Birth figures

The figures on the relative number of births are based on data from CBS. The basis for this is the number of live births from January 1 to December 31 in relation to the number of inhabitants on January 1 of a year in the borough Stationsbuurt. The relative number of births may be higher than expected based on the population. The relative figure concerns the number of births during the year compared to the number of inhabitants on January 1. In new-build areas, the number of residents can grow significantly in a year. For example, 10 children can be born in 1 year in a neighbourhood in which only 10 inhabitants live on January 1, but at the end of the year, for example, 200 inhabitants.
